混沌鸡蛋面 发表于 2024-2-23 12:37:31

v8 关于组织结构 在表单中的应用

https://gcdn.grapecity.com.cn/showtopic-203189-1-1.html

上个帖子是我提取部门名称不会弄了,现在会了。
不过,我的应用需求根源是在表单里加入 部门名称字段。而后期会有一个修改问题,例如部门名称变更。
变更后,需要统计表上也跟着变,这样就需要 表单里记录的是个部门的编号。有需要修改时,修改部门名称。
但是使用系统自带的组织结构,我感觉应该不行吧?

Lay.Li 发表于 2024-2-23 12:37:32

感谢各位大佬的支持~
您好,看您的描述这里感觉应该不需要去建立组织结构,只需要自建一张部门字典表,然后表单中部门字段就存储部门字典表的编号即可,然后修改部门的话,就在部门字典表中修改就可以了。
但是一般来讲就算部门修改了名称,员工换了部门。之前的记录也是不会去动的,比如员工在财务部做的业务,他换了部门,那之前的业务还是在财务部的,不应该换成其他部门的业务吧:'(

stranger 发表于 2024-2-23 13:24:44

本帖最后由 stranger 于 2024-2-23 13:32 编辑

把用户视图调出来,你就可以直接查询了










混沌鸡蛋面 发表于 2024-2-23 13:42:41

stranger 发表于 2024-2-23 13:24
把用户视图调出来,你就可以直接查询了

谢谢,您给我做的演示我看懂了,我的犹豫点在于,是否在系统里自己建立组织结构。
因为我在系统自带的组织结构上没有发现,部门的编号。
因为后期使用时,牵扯修改部门名称的问题。我还不想因为修改部门名称把,统计表弄得很乱套。
所以就想到了自己建立组织结构,给部门进行唯一编号,表单记录的是部门的编号,之后修改部门名称时,统计表的部门名称也会跟着变,不会乱。

stranger 发表于 2024-2-23 13:58:22

做单据时候,其实可以不保存部门字段,统计时候用用户视图去关联单据统计就行

混沌鸡蛋面 发表于 2024-2-23 14:07:21

本帖最后由 混沌鸡蛋面 于 2024-2-23 14:12 编辑

stranger 发表于 2024-2-23 13:58
做单据时候,其实可以不保存部门字段,统计时候用用户视图去关联单据统计就行
您的意思是通过表单创建人串联用户视图?如果这样如果人员也换部门了,就乱套了.
我就有这个情况,部门变动,部门改名,人员同时调动到其他部门。业务不脱离部门
所以我能想到的方法就是给部门做个唯一编号:'(

如果什么好方法请教教我,谢谢了。我也不愿意自己建立组织结构,后期维护也麻烦。

混沌鸡蛋面 发表于 2024-2-23 17:02:55

Lay.Li 发表于 2024-2-23 16:45
感谢各位大佬的支持~
您好,看您的描述这里感觉应该不需要去建立组织结构,只需要自建一张部门字典表,然 ...
谢谢,需求是这样的:如果部门改名,所有单据根据部门变化,如果人换别的部门,单据不变
我已经在做了,就是你说的部门表,之后再建立个部门和用户之间的表。2个表就可以了,自动提取部门编号。

Lay.Li 发表于 2024-2-23 17:59:39

好的,有问题的话,欢迎您继续跟帖交流:loveliness:
页: [1]
查看完整版本: v8 关于组织结构 在表单中的应用